Confirmation

At Pilgrim Lutheran Church, we cherish the tradition of confirmation as a significant milestone in the journey of faith. Rooted in our Lutheran heritage, confirmation is a time-honored sacrament that marks a profound commitment to Christ and the Church.

Confirmation is a rite of passage where individuals affirm their baptismal vows and publicly declare their faith in Jesus Christ. It is a time of spiritual growth, education, and reflection, as candidates deepen their understanding of God’s Word and the teachings of the Church.

A Journey of Discovery

In the Lutheran tradition, confirmation is not merely a formality but a deliberate and intentional process of faith formation. Through study, prayer, and participation in the life of the Church, confirmands explore the depths of Christian doctrine and discern their own beliefs and convictions.

Confirmation is often undertaken during adolescence, a crucial period of personal and spiritual development. It provides an opportunity for young people to take ownership of their faith, to ask questions, and to wrestle with the complexities of theology in a supportive and nurturing environment.

At the conclusion of the confirmation process, candidates publicly affirm their faith before the congregation, affirming their baptismal vows and committing themselves to a life of discipleship. It is a joyous occasion celebrated by the entire faith community.

Confirmation is not the end of the journey but the beginning of a lifelong walk with Christ. Confirmands are encouraged to remain active in the Church, to deepen their relationship with God, and to serve others in love and humility.
